Just renewed our SAS license and I no longer have access to the SAS/ETS module. I was wondering if someone could either run the below piece of code and post the results, or describe the results to me.
I know it creates 7day moving average calculations for the specified columns. I was just wanting the exact output as I need to reproduce the results using a datastep now.
proc sort data=sashelp.stocks(obs=20) out=stocks;
where stock eq 'IBM';
by date;
run;
proc expand data=stocks out=mav;
id date;
convert open = open_mav
high = high_mav
low = low_mav
/ transformin=(setmiss 0) transformout=(movave 7)
;
%runquit;
proc print data=mav;
run;
April 27 – 30 | Gaylord Texan | Grapevine, Texas
Walk in ready to learn. Walk out ready to deliver. This is the data and AI conference you can't afford to miss.
Register now and lock in 2025 pricing—just $495!
Learn the difference between classical and Bayesian statistical approaches and see a few PROC examples to perform Bayesian analysis in this video.
Find more tutorials on the SAS Users YouTube channel.
Ready to level-up your skills? Choose your own adventure.